Govt to bear over RM10 billion in power subsidies, says Nik Nazmi
The government has made RM5.4 billion in electricity subsidy savings from January 1 to June 30, says Natural Resources, Environment, and Climate Change Minister Nik Nazmi Nik Ahmad. – The Malaysian Insight file pic, May 25, 2023.
THE government has committed to financing RM10.76 billion in electricity bill subsidies from January 1 to June 30, Natural Resources, Environment, and Climate Change Minister Nik Nazmi Nik Ahmad said. He said this is to ensure 9.5 million electricity users, representing 99% of all users in the peninsula, will not be affected by the rise in fuel costs for power generation.
